您现在所在的是:

西门子SIEMENS

回帖:3个,阅读:660 [上一页] [1] [下一页]
* 帖子主题:

wincc数据处理

1542
865734009
文章数:240
年度积分:50
历史总积分:1542
注册时间:2017/3/27
发站内信
发表于:2020/1/30 22:45:29
#0楼
哎,解决一个问题又来一个问题,采集老电表的电能值,数据类型为FWORD,也就是48位整数,这个怎么转换成wincc能识别的呢?我看wincc里面只有16,32,64。。
此帖发自论坛APP
36681
cvlsam 版主
文章数:12339
年度积分:1033
历史总积分:36681
注册时间:2001/12/22
发站内信
2018论坛贡献奖
2017论坛贡献奖
2016论坛贡献奖
2015论坛贡献奖
2013论坛贡献奖
2012论坛贡献奖
2011论坛贡献奖
2011国庆活动
2010论坛杰出贡献奖
发表于:2020/1/31 8:49:42
#1楼
以下是引用8657340092020/1/30 22:45:29的发言:
哎,解决一个问题又来一个问题,采集老电表的电能值,数据类型为FWORD,也就是48位整数,这个怎么转换成wincc能识别的呢?我看wincc里面只有16,32,64。。

3个16位的数据存储这个48位数据,然后3个16位数据写入到64位数据中,最后将其从16进制浮点数转换为10进制浮点数。

相关算法可以使用搜索引擎搜索,C脚本,Baisc脚本都可以做。

Good Luck~
1542
865734009
文章数:240
年度积分:50
历史总积分:1542
注册时间:2017/3/27
发站内信
发表于:2020/1/31 19:41:32
#2楼
回复 #1楼 cvlsam
这个不是很好理解啊,比如他是两个16位的word,我现在想读上来一个word做运算,wincc变量那边选择16位有符号。那画面显示那里该怎么选?只有16进制和10进制吧
此帖发自论坛APP
1542
865734009
文章数:240
年度积分:50
历史总积分:1542
注册时间:2017/3/27
发站内信
发表于:2020/1/31 19:43:13
#3楼
回复 #1楼 cvlsam
读一个字是有符号16位,主要是画面链接变量该怎么选?显示数据类型
附件 IMG_20200131_164042.jpg
附件 IMG_20200131_164035.jpg
此帖发自论坛APP

关于我们 | 联系我们 | 广告服务 | 本站动态 | 友情链接 | 法律声明 | 非法和不良信息举报

工控网客服热线:0755-86369299
版权所有 工控网 Copyright©2024 Gkong.com, All Rights Reserved

46.8003